跨平台离线缓存:重构移动互联体验
|
作为一名前端开发者,我深知在移动互联网时代,网络环境的不稳定性和设备多样性的挑战。跨平台离线缓存技术正是为了解决这些问题而生,它让应用在没有网络连接时依然能够提供流畅的用户体验。 传统的Web应用依赖于服务器响应,一旦网络中断,用户可能面临加载失败或功能受限的问题。而通过引入Service Worker和本地存储机制,我们可以实现资源的预加载和缓存管理,使应用具备更强的容错能力。 在React、Vue等现代框架中,结合Workbox或Cache API,可以更高效地实现离线缓存策略。这些工具不仅简化了开发流程,还提供了灵活的缓存更新机制,确保用户始终能获取到最新的内容。 跨平台开发如React Native、Flutter也逐渐支持离线缓存功能,使得开发者可以在不同平台上统一处理数据存储与访问逻辑,减少重复工作,提升开发效率。 然而,离线缓存并非万能。我们需要合理设置缓存策略,避免过期数据影响用户体验。同时,也要注意存储空间的管理,防止因缓存过大导致设备性能下降。 随着技术的不断演进,未来的离线缓存将更加智能,例如基于机器学习预测用户行为,提前加载可能需要的内容。这将进一步优化移动互联体验,让应用在任何环境下都能保持高性能和高可用性。
本AI图示为示意用途,仅供参考 作为前端开发者,我们不仅要关注代码的可维护性,更要思考如何通过技术手段提升用户的实际使用感受。跨平台离线缓存,正是我们重构移动互联体验的重要一环。 (编辑:草根网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|


浙公网安备 33038102330469号